1 Answer 1

4

Your ISP, particularly if it's a residential ISP, may be blocking the ports. This is to protect against many exploits that are out there that infect actual Windows systems, typically older Windows operating systems such as Windows 98, etc. Comcast does this.

You also really do not want to send SMB traffic unencrypted through an untrusted network such as the Internet, especially if you have older Windows systems that only support weak NTLM authentication.

Samba works great over a routed or bridged OpenVPN setup - and will be a lot more secure.

Use SSH/WinSCP as an easier-to-setup alternative.
